Meaning
Environmental Design: Creating Sustainable and Contextual Solutions
Environmental design involves the process of addressing surrounding environmental parameters when creating plans, programs, policies, buildings, or products. This approach ensures that designs are sustainable and contextually appropriate, promoting harmony with the natural and built environment. It encompasses a wide range of practices, including green building design, urban planning, and sustainable product development.

Origin
The Evolution of Environmental Design Principles
Since the 1970s, environmental design has evolved to address the interplay between built environments and sustainability. Initially driven by the need to mitigate environmental damage, it gained prominence with the rise of green building technologies and sustainable design practices. Key developments include the introduction of LEED certification and the incorporation of smart city technologies to enhance sustainability and energy efficiency in urban design.
